The President signed a decree on a temporary national campaign for free driver's license replacement.
The purpose of this campaign is to simplify administrative procedures for the citizens of the country, as well as to increase the accessibility of public services. The decree is based on Article 71 of the Constitution of the Kyrgyz Republic and includes the following key provisions:
1. The State Center for Registration of Vehicles and Driver's Licenses, which is subordinate to the Presidential Administration, is tasked with:
– from January 15, 2026, and until a decision is made by the authorized state body to conclude the campaign, to carry out a temporary national campaign for the free replacement of driver's licenses issued without an expiration date (hereinafter referred to as the national campaign) for new format licenses;
– organizing extensive informational work through mass media and internet platforms to inform the population about this initiative.
2. During the campaign, the requirement to provide a medical document (form 083) confirming the completion of a medical examination issued by authorized health authorities is canceled.
3. The implementation of the measures prescribed by the decree will be carried out by the relevant state and other organizations within their authority and approved financial plans, without the need to attract additional funds from the republican budget. In particular:
– The State Center for Registration of Vehicles and Driver's Licenses will be responsible for issuing and registering licenses at its own expense;
– The institution "Kyzmat" under the Presidential Administration will carry out the personalization of driver's licenses within the campaign also at its own expense.
4. It is recommended:
– that the joint-stock company "Uchkun" produce driver's licenses at its own expense;
– that the joint-stock company "Kyrgyz Pochta" ensure the delivery of licenses using its own funds.
5. The Ministry of Foreign Affairs, in the framework of the campaign, if the replacement of licenses is carried out through Kyrgyz institutions abroad, should:
– consider the possibility of canceling the requirement to provide a medical document issued by foreign medical institutions during the campaign;
– ensure the collection of consular fees in accordance with the government resolution dated December 18, 2012, No. 839.
6. It is established that driver's licenses issued without an expiration date will be considered invalid from the moment they are replaced within the national campaign.
7. The Cabinet of Ministers must take measures arising from this decree within two months.
8. The control over the implementation of the decree is assigned to the Department for Monitoring the Execution of the President's and Cabinet of Ministers' Decisions of the Presidential Administration.
9. This decree comes into force on January 15, 2026, and is subject to mandatory publication.
